Q: Why does Pairline's matching service pause under load?

A: Full GC cycles triggered by the candidate cache. Pauses up to 400ms are expected during peak; anything longer pages the on-call. No security impact: matching state is rebuilt from the durable log, and no auth tokens live in heap beyond request scope. Tuning history and heap dump procedures are documented on the GC review page.

operations page: https://jira.zemvarsys.internal/projects/display/browse/display/f911

## Local setup

Exportly renders all report timestamps in the requesting user's timezone, so your local instance needs the tz fixture loaded before anything works. Run the seed script, then set your shell TZ to match a fixture user — otherwise exports silently default to UTC and tests fail confusingly. For the reviewer walkthrough, point your local instance at the sandbox database using the connection below.

primary connection of haduf-tawef = mongodb://norwyn_svc:uW@db-3293.novacstack.local:5432/novwyn

## Onboarding: Cron Migration to Driftline

We are moving all legacy cron jobs on the batch hosts into the Driftline workflow engine. Each migrated job must be declared in a workflow manifest, and every manifest is verified at submission time — unsigned manifests are rejected, so do not skip this step even for test runs. Signing happens in CI via the release pipeline. Future maintainers verifying manifests locally should use the team's current deploy key, shown below.

deploy key for kagup-bawig: bky9_ZMq28eTw9

**Ticket #5540 — Garrowfield garage occupancy feed reporting stale counts**

For the new contractor picking this up: the occupancy feed for the Garrowfield parking structure has been reporting the same count for hours at a time. Sensors appear healthy, so the suspicion is the aggregator caching stale batches when the uplink briefly drops. Reproduce by replaying last Tuesday's capture through the staging aggregator and watching for frozen values. Note your findings on this ticket, referencing the build token below.

trace token, bagag-kawep: htk6_d2d45a